Managing a serial link in an input/output system which indicates link status by continuous sequences of characters between data frames
First Claim
1. A link-level facility for sending and receiving data transfers over a link in an input/output system, said link-level facility comprising:
- continuous sequence generating means connected to said link for generating continuous sequences for transmission over said link from said link-level facility, said continuous sequence indicating the operating status of said link;
frame generating means connected to said link for generating frames for transmission over said link from said link-level facility;
synchronizing means connected to said continuous sequence generating means and said frame generating means for synchronizing the transmission of frames with the transmission of said continuous sequences such that said frames are intermediate successive ones of said continuous sequences;
receiving means connected to said link for receiving continuous sequences and frames transmitted over said link to said link-level facility; and
state machine means connected to said receiving means, said frame generating means and said continuous sequence generating means, said state machine means for controlling said frame generating means and said continuous sequence generating means, said state machine having a recognition means connected to said receiving means for recognizing continuous sequences received by said receiving means from said link for determining if said link has a frame-transmitting status or a non-frame-transmitting status, a first state means connected to said frame generating means for allowing transmission of frames from said frame generating means over said link when said recognition means determines that the last continuous sequence received by said receiving means indicates said link has a frame-transmitting status, anda second state means connected to said frame generator for preventing transmission of frames from said frame generating means over said link when said recognition means determines that the last continuous sequence received by said receiving means indicates said link has a non-frame-transmitting status.

Abstract
A link-level facility for managing the transmission of frames and continuous sequences of control characters over a link. The link-level facility includes a state machine which has a first state for allowing transmission of a frame over the link where a link-level facility at the other end of the link indicates that the link has a frame-transmitting status, and a second state for preventing the transmission of frames over the link when the link-level facility at the other end of the link has indicated that the link has a non-frame-transmitting status. The link-level facilitates signal the status of the link by means of continuous sequences of special characters intermediate frames transmitted over the link such that synchronism is maintained. The first state includes an inactive state and a working state, and the second state includes a link-failure state, and connection-recovery state and an off-line state.
